Head lice are a common and sometimes frustrating problem for families. These tiny insects live on the scalp and feed on blood, causing itching and discomfort. Luckily, with a well-structured approach and reliable treatment methods, you can effectively banish head lice from your home and hair.

,Start by identifying an infestation. Look for tiny white eggs, called nits, stuck firmly to the hair shafts. You may also notice intense itching, particularly behind the ears and at the nape of the neck. Once you've confirmed a lice problem, it's time to implement a treatment plan.

One frequent treatment solution is using an over-the-counter (OTC) anti-lice how to get rid of lice shampoo or lotion. These products include ingredients that kill lice on contact. Be sure to follow the instructions carefully and reapply the treatment as directed.

Another effective treatment solution is a prescription treatment from your doctor. These medications are stronger than OTC products and can be especially helpful for severe infestations.

Wet combing is a non-chemical method that involves using a fine-tooth comb to extract lice and nits (eggs) from the hair. While it can be laborious, it's a safe and effective solution for people who choose to avoid chemicals.

Keep in mind that no matter which treatment solution you choose, it's important to manage the infestation thoroughly. This means treating everyone in the household who is infected and sanitizing all bedding, clothing, and other items that may have come into contact with lice.
